The Capital’s Broad Manufacturing Base

Stockholm’s manufacturing leans toward precision and technology, so accuracy-critical faults matter here: on tight-tolerance work a drifting encoder or a marginal drive quietly erodes accuracy before it stops the machine, and feedback and positioning faults get particular attention.

The Swedish winter is cold, so cold-start and cabinet condensation are a real environmental factor on machines in unheated bays — the typical Nordic pattern, with only mild brackish-Baltic humidity on top rather than heavy salt.

Electrically, Sweden runs 230V/400V at 50Hz, the same standard as Germany, so a repaired component returns to service without any voltage or frequency adaptation. We confirm the exact machine specification first.

Common Faults on Stockholm Okuma Machines

Encoder & feedback drift

On precision and technology work, a failing encoder or scale causes gradual drift that’s easy to mistake for a drive fault — we check feedback accuracy directly.

OSP control board faults

Corrupted parameter memory, dying backup batteries and failed power-supply components are still the most common reasons an OSP control won’t boot or throws intermittent alarms.

Servo & spindle drive faults

Overcurrent trips and encoder feedback errors present as an axis or spindle that won’t move correctly — we bench-test the drive electronics directly rather than assuming a motor issue.

Cold-start & condensation faults

Cold Swedish winters cause cold-start and condensation faults in unheated bays — the typical Nordic pattern here.

On the control side, OSP is Okuma’s own platform — not a re-badged FANUC or Siemens system — with its own diagnostics and board architecture. We cover every OSP generation: the floppy-era OSP5000, the OSP-P100 through P300 controls on most machines in service today, and the current OSP-P500.
